For decades, Indian culture suppressed mental health talk ( "Log kya kahenge?" - What will people say?). Modern lifestyle content is bravely covering therapy, the pressure of the JEE (engineering entrance) exams, and the loneliness of moving to a metro city for work. What India watches is a cultural artifact. The pan-India success of movies like RRR (Telugu) and Kantara (Kannada) has demolished the Hindi vs. South divide. Lifestyle content now debates dubbed versus subtitled viewing.

HumminGuru say the provided solution doesn’t contain alcohol, so no worries there. However, alcohol isn’t your biggest problem. It is generally not recommended to use ultrasonic cleaners with shellac records, because they are more brittle than vinyl, and if they happen to have microscopic fissures, the ultrasonic process can extend them and can cause the record to crack.
HumminGuru advise against washing shellac records in their ultrasonic cleaners precisely for this reason.
